开源工具TEMPESTSDR:一键点击,即可远程偷窥目标人物的电脑屏幕内容

背景介绍

对无线电安全感兴趣的人,大概都听说过 “TempestSDR”这款软件,确切来讲,它是一个(间谍)软件工具包,通过一个软件定义无线电(SDR)接收机远程窃听电子设备发出的射频信号,对捕获的这些信号进行处理,可以恢复部分数据。

TempeStsdr是一个开源的工具,允许使用任何SDR软件,支持ExtIO(如RTL-SDR、Airspy、SDRplay、HackRF)。人们利用它可以捕获计算机屏幕上的射频信号,进而将屏幕显示的实时图像复原出来;如果外加一个增强信号的天线,甚至可以在几米之外成功窥探到电脑屏幕的内容。

使用方法

最近,有国外的安全研究人员分享了TempeStsdr在windows平台上利用ExtIO接口进行运作的使用教程,概述如下:

  1. 安装了32bit版本的Java运行环境,(64bit版本的不支持ExtIO接口),安装JDK;
  2. 安装Mingw32和MSYS,并把它们的bin文件夹路径添加到windows PATH里;
  3. 编译时,如果遇到很多CC命令的未知的错误,修复方式为:在所有的makefiles文件顶部添加“CC=gcc”;
  4. JDK文件夹原本在Program Files目录下,但makefile不支持文件夹中有空格,为了修复这个错误,可以将其移动到另一个名字中没有空格的文件夹中;
  5. 注意,在编译之前,还需要指定ARCHNAME为x86,例如:“make all JAVA_HOME=F:/Java/jdk1.7.0_45 ARCHNAME=X86”

完成以上工作并成功编译后,就会得到一个可运行的JAR文件。

这名安全研究人员还上传了一份修改过makefile文件的代码:https://github.com/rtlsdrblog/TempestSDR/releases ,还上传了一个预编译的JAR文件(TempestSDR.zip)。(注意,使用该文件时仍需要注意上述1、2、4、5步骤,在WIN 10系统上,需要在注册表的JAVA路径下手工添加一个“Prefs”文件夹。)

测试视频:

原创文章,作者:猫小编,如若转载,请注明出处:http://www.mottoin.com/107270.html

发表评论

登录后才能评论

联系我们

021-62666911

在线咨询:点击这里给我发消息

邮件:root@mottoin.com

工作时间:周一至周五,9:30-18:30,节假日休息

QR code